All important information about 1xBet odds

1xBet odds are an important part of betting, as they show both the probability of an outcome and the potential payout. The platform mainly uses decimal odds, which are easy to understand. For example, odds of 2.00 mean that a ₦1,000 bet would return ₦2,000 in total, including the original stake.

Odds change based on different factors, such as team performance, injuries, and betting activity. In live betting, they update every 1–3 seconds, reflecting what happens during the match. For instance, if a football team scores, their odds may drop from 2.50 to 1.60, while the opponent’s odds increase.

Decimal odds are the most common and clearly show potential returns, for example 2.00 means you double your stake. The match winner (1X2) market lets you pick a home win, draw, or away win.

Other popular options include total goals, where you choose over or under values like 2.5, as well as handicap betting, which balances stronger teams. In addition, many players use the “both teams to score” market, especially in attacking football matches.

Understanding odds helps players make better decisions. Lower odds (e.g., 1.50) indicate a higher chance of winning but smaller profit. Higher odds (e.g., 4.00) offer bigger payouts but lower probability. Bookmakers also include a margin, usually around 5%–10%, to ensure profit.

Moreover, combining bets into accumulators can increase total odds, sometimes reaching 5.00 or higher. However, this also increases risk. Therefore, many players prefer balanced odds for more consistent results.
